There are 2 courses here. A full size course and a pitch and putt. Both courses are fully wooded courses. The designs for both have each fairway with a fair line to the basket. However, getting off the fairway will likely cost you.
The full course has 28 teepads spread out over 18 fairways. With each fairway currently having one basket position. The longs have a total length of 6812 feet and the shorts come in at 5337 feet. Both are a par 60. There is plenty of elevation due to the gulleys that run over most of the west end of the course. The fairways go up, down, and over these gulleys. The gulleys are fairly deep, smooth, and sand so no rocks to climb over. There are a variety of line shapes and it does not favor a right or left hand dominate player. Holes range from 626 feet to 200 feet. There are 3 par threes in the pro layout over 400 feet.
The pitch and putt simulates a full size with various shot lines, mandos, and will even have a hanging basket when complete.
